<p>At the present time, a vacancy exists for an Academic Registration and Systems Specialist within the Brandywine Virtual Academy division of the Chester County Intermediate Unit. The Academic Registration and Systems Specialist manages all aspects of student registration, enrollment, and academic systems integration for Brandywine Virtual Academy (BVA) and enrollment support for the CCIU Driver Education Program. This role ensures a seamless registration and scheduling process by coordinating with school administrators, student support staff, instructors, students, parents, and external partners. The specialist is the lead contact for, and troubleshooting all Learning Management System (LMS) integrations within the BVA Genius SIS Platform.</p> <p>Are you motivated to create brighter futures for students, families, and the entire community?
